Biomed Survival Guide for Imaging Modalities
Saturday, April 17, 11 a.m.-12 p.m.
This presentation will have a mixed visual and live format on various imaging modalities. The presenter will share his experiences as both a biomed and imaging service engineer to help explain the subject from both perspectives with a focus on safety and best practices when working in clinical imaging areas. He will also answer questions on the subject matter and maybe even inspire a few biomeds to consider a career in medical imaging.
